With time things change...and Hoo-Ahhsare definitely a change. Almost everyone is aware of Wet Ones hand wipes. They have been around since I was a kid and were standard issue for any picnic or camping trip.
But for me Wet Oneswere never really big enough, especially when my hands were dirty. And when used before eating they had a strong smell that lingered during my meal. By comparison Hoo-Ahhs are huge 7 x 10 inches, Wet Ones measure in at 5 x 7.5. Hoo-Ahhs are also alcohol free, unscented and don't have a sticky feeling after use.
From the design of the packaging you can see that Hoo-Ahhs have a military bent. They were developed by an ex-supply sergeant and another military buddy who noticed that many of there fellow soldiers were using baby wipes.
